There is nothing quite as special as the look on your child's face when they witness something they believe is truly magical.
From the moment the first one makes an appearance on stage the kids can't help but squeal and shout. Along with Miranda on stage there are the 'handlers', or as we adults are aware, the people who help bring the dinosaurs to life. A firm favourite with everyone was definitely the terrifying T-Rex. There were definitely some screams and a few who ducked behind the seats to hide when it made its impressive entrance on stage.
